About Responsible Business Initiative for Justice
Every human, regardless of their circumstances, is entitled to respect, equality, fairness, and dignity before the law. Yet systems of justice so often discriminate, over-criminalize, and trap the most vulnerable people in destructive cycles of punishment and poverty. The Responsible Business Initiative for Justice (RBIJ) is an award-winning international nonprofit that works with companies to champion solutions that promote public safety, deliver justice, and strengthen communities. Founded in 2018, RBIJ works to advance change by: Reforming Justice Systems. We help businesses use their leverage to move critical criminal justice reform initiatives in partnership with local leaders. RBIJ has supported legislative and executive reform efforts in half of the U.S. states and the U.K., across nearly a dozen policy areas. Restoring Communities. We empower companies to create employment opportunities for justice-impacted job seekers and those vulnerable to system involvement, ensuring systemic change is translated into real-life impact. Reframing Narratives. We build and entrench the narrative that justice reform and inclusive hiring aren’t just social causes — they’re smart business strategies. At RBIJ, we believe that justice is everyone's business.
